How can companies effectively balance the need to meet customer expectations in the short term while also implementing strategies for long-term customer satisfaction and loyalty?
Companies can effectively balance short-term customer expectations with long-term satisfaction by focusing on delivering high-quality products and services consistently. They should also invest in building strong relationships with customers through personalized experiences and effective communication. Additionally, companies can gather feedback from customers regularly to understand their evolving needs and preferences, and use this information to adapt their strategies accordingly. By prioritizing both short-term and long-term goals, companies can create a sustainable approach that leads to increased customer satisfaction and loyalty over time.
